<p>L’Oréal is taking an approach similar to what Old Spice did with their &#8220;The Man Your Man Could Smell Like&#8221; campaign,  interacting and engaging with their audience. This sort of thing makes the brand &#8220;fun&#8221; for its fans, but how does it work as customer service?</p>
<p><img src="http://vervecast.net/wp-content/uploads/2011/08/expert02.png" alt="The Expert" title="The Expert" width="500" height="321"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-1964" style="margin: 20px 0" /></p>
<p>It&#8217;s always a challenge when you&#8217;re doing a more lighthearted campaign and have to deal with irate customers, but I think The Expert handled it well here.</p>
<p>The bigger question is, will it ultimately help the brand? There was much debate over whether the Old Spice campaign boosted sales, or just raised awareness of the Old Spice brand, so it&#8217;ll be interesting to see how this campaign plays out for L’Oréal.</p>
